Sam’s Club® Hosts Free Allergy and Health Screening Event

As the weather gets warmer, more than 60 million1 Americans who suffer from seasonal allergies will begin to feel the impact. Beyond sneezing and congestion, symptoms of allergies are the cause of more than two million school days and four million work days lost each year2. To ease management of allergies this season, Sam’s Club hosts free allergy and health screenings to members and visitors at Sam’s Club locations with a pharmacy (584 locations), Saturday, March 8 from 11 a.m. to 3 p.m.

While supplies last, free in-club health screenings are valued at up to $200 and include:

  • Allergy IgE screening: An elevated level of total Immunoglobin E (IgE) may indicate an allergy or parasitic infection is present. This test is useful in predicting positive results of allergen-specific tests for the common allergens such as pollen, dust or pet dander, and certain parasitic infections.
  • Blood pressure
  • Body mass index (BMI)
  • Vision, where allowed by state law

In addition to allergy screenings, Sam’s Club pharmacies (584) offer year-round immunizations for adults ages 18 and above. Licensed pharmacists can administer walk-in flu shots and nine important immunizations recommended to help protect against serious diseases like pneumonia, shingles and whooping cough. Businesses near Sam’s Club locations can schedule on-site immunizations clinics with Sam’s Club pharmacists, also.
